Overview Tebroxil-D Syrup Sugar Free
Sugar-free Tebroxil-D Syrup effectively manages common cold and cough symptoms. It offers rapid relief from runny nose, nasal congestion, sneezing, watery eyes, and cough. Dosage and duration for Tebroxil-D Syrup should strictly follow your physician's instructions, tailored to your individual response and condition. Complete the prescribed course; prem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and potential worsening. Inform your doctor of all other medications you're using, as interactions are possible. Headache, drowsiness, blurred vision, vomiting, diarrhea, dry mouth, and nausea are potential side effects, most transient.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ness is a possibility; avoid driving or activities demanding concentration until its effects on you are known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to increased drowsiness risk. Self-medication and recommending this medication to others are strongly discouraged. Adequate hydration is recommended during treatment. Disclose pregnancy, pregnancy plans, breastfeeding, kidney, or liver conditions to your doctor before starting this medication to ensure appropriate dosage.

How Tebroxil-D Syrup Sugar Free works:
Sugar-free Tebroxil-D Syrup combines three active ingredients: phenylephrine hydrochloride, chlorpheniramine maleate, and dextromethorphan hydrobromide. Phenylephrine, a decongestant, constricts blood vessels in the nasal passages, alleviating nasal congestion and stuffiness. Chlorpheniramine maleate, an antihistamine, counteracts allergic reactions, providing relief from symptoms such as rhinorrhea, lacrimation, and sneezing. Dextromethorphan hydrobromide acts as a cough suppressant, mitigating cough by dampening the brain's cough reflex.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Use caution when combining Tebroxil-D Sugar-Free Syrup and alcohol. Seek medical advice before doing so.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of sugar-free Tebroxil-D Syrup during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ible dangers prior to prescribing. Medical advice is recommended.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Avoid using sugar-free Tebroxil-D syrup while breastfeeding. Insufficient research indicates potential drug transfer to breast milk, posing a ris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Sugar-free Tebroxil-D Syrup may impair driving ability due to potential adverse effects.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Sugar-free Tebroxil-D Syrup is likely safe for individuals with kidney impairment. Preliminary findings indicate dose modification may be unnecessary, but physician consultation is recommended.
LiverUNSAFE
Patients with liver conditions should likely refrain from using sugar-free Tebroxil-D Syrup due to potential safety concerns. Medical advice is recommended.
What if you forget to take Tebroxil-D Syrup Sugar Free :
Should you forget a dose of sugar-free Tebroxil-D Syrup,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
